Interpretation of Laws and Regulations

The role of legal counsel in ensuring regulatory compliance begins with the proper interpretation of laws and regulations. This is a fundamental task that forms the basis for all other compliance-related activities. Legal counsel is responsible for keeping current with the ever-changing landscape of laws and regulations that pertain to the organization’s industry and operations.

Understanding the intricacies of legal provisions is crucial because misinterpretation can lead to non-compliance, which may result in legal penalties, financial losses, and damage to the organization’s reputation. Legal counsels analyze the language of relevant statutes, case law, regulatory guidance, and administrative rulings to ascertain their implications for the organization.

Their expert analysis is essential in translating complex legal jargon into actionable information for the business. They work closely with various departments to ensure that the company’s policies and procedures are designed to comply with the latest legal standards. By clarifying the gray areas and providing a clear interpretation of the requirements, legal counsel helps the organization navigate regulatory frameworks effectively.

Moreover, legal counsel often acts as a liaison between the organization and regulatory bodies. They may engage in discussions with regulators to gain a better understanding of regulatory expectations and to advocate on behalf of the organization’s interests. This proactive engagement can be beneficial in shaping a favorable compliance environment and in mitigating potential compliance risks.

In summary, the interpretation of laws and regulations by legal counsel is a critical first step in the compliance process. It ensures that an organization is aware of and understands its legal obligations, thus setting the stage for the implementation of effective compliance strategies.

Risk Assessment and Management

Risk Assessment and Management is a critical component of the legal counsel’s role in ensuring regulatory compliance. Legal counsel helps organizations identify potential legal risks that could arise from their operations, activities, or business decisions. This process involves a thorough analysis of the company’s exposure to legal liabilities, such as violations of laws, non-compliance with industry standards, or breaches of contractual obligations.

Legal counsel works closely with other departments within an organization to conduct risk assessments. They gather information from various sources, including internal audits, previous compliance incidents, and changes in laws and regulations. By evaluating the likelihood and potential impact of these risks, legal counsel can prioritize them based on their severity and the probability of occurrence.

Once risks are identified, legal counsel plays a key role in developing and implementing risk management strategies. These strategies may include creating or modifying internal policies and procedures, advising on the legal aspects of business strategies, and negotiating contract terms that minimize the organization’s exposure to risk.

Additionally, legal counsel is instrumental in establishing a compliance framework that includes checks and balances. This framework ensures that the organization’s operations are within the bounds of the law and that any deviations are quickly identified and corrected. By proactively managing risk, legal counsel helps to prevent compliance breaches that could result in legal penalties, financial losses, or reputational damage.

Moreover, legal counsel often collaborates with other professionals, such as compliance officers or external advisors, to create an integrated approach to risk management. This interdisciplinary approach is essential for addressing complex regulatory environments and for ensuring that all aspects of risk are considered and mitigated effectively.

In summary, Risk Assessment and Management is a crucial aspect of the legal counsel’s responsibilities. It involves identifying potential legal risks, evaluating their implications, developing strategies to mitigate these risks, and ensuring that the organization maintains a robust compliance posture. The expertise of legal counsel in this area is vital for protecting the organization from the negative consequences of non-compliance.

Policy Development and Implementation

Policy development and implementation is a critical aspect of the role of legal counsel in ensuring regulatory compliance. This process involves the creation of clear, comprehensive policies that are designed to guide an organization’s behavior in compliance with applicable laws, regulations, and standards. Legal counsel plays a key role in this area by identifying the need for policies, drafting them, and ensuring they are effectively implemented throughout the organization.

When developing policies, legal counsel must have an in-depth understanding of the regulatory landscape and how it applies to the specific operations of their organization. They need to translate complex legal requirements into actionable policies that are easily understood by employees at all levels. These policies must not only comply with the letter of the law but also with the spirit, ensuring that the organization’s practices reflect the underlying principles of the regulations.

Effective policy implementation requires a strategic approach. Legal counsel often collaborates with other departments, such as human resources and compliance teams, to roll out policies and integrate them into the company’s daily operations. This can include creating procedures and controls that support the policy, training employees on the new policies, and establishing a framework for enforcement and accountability.

Legal counsel also plays a key role in updating policies when there are changes in laws or regulations, or when the organization expands into new areas that are subject to different regulatory frameworks. They must ensure that all policies remain current and continue to protect the organization against the risk of non-compliance.

In summary, policy development and implementation is a dynamic process that requires legal counsel to be proactive, knowledgeable, and collaborative. By effectively developing and implementing policies, legal counsel helps to create a culture of compliance within the organization, minimizing legal risks and ensuring that the organization operates with integrity and in accordance with its legal obligations.

Training and Awareness Programs

Training and awareness programs play a crucial role in ensuring regulatory compliance within an organization. They are an integral part of the overall compliance strategy and are fundamental to the role of legal counsel. These programs are designed to educate employees about the laws, regulations, and internal policies that pertain to their job functions and the broader industry in which the organization operates.

Legal counsel is often responsible for developing or overseeing the development of training materials and programs that are tailored to the specific needs of the organization. This includes identifying the critical legal and regulatory issues that employees need to be aware of, as well as the best practices for compliance. By providing comprehensive training and awareness programs, legal counsel helps to create a culture of compliance within the organization.

The effectiveness of these programs is dependent on their ability to engage employees and convey complex legal concepts in an understandable manner. This often involves a mix of in-person training sessions, online courses, and regular communications, such as newsletters and bulletins. Legal counsel may also use case studies and real-world examples to illustrate the consequences of non-compliance, including potential legal penalties, financial losses, and reputational damage to the organization.

Moreover, training and awareness programs must be updated regularly to reflect changes in laws and regulations, as well as shifts in the organization’s operations or business environment. Legal counsel plays a key role in ensuring that these updates are made promptly and that all employees are informed of new compliance requirements.

In addition to providing information, the programs are designed to empower employees to recognize potential compliance issues and understand the appropriate steps to take when faced with such situations. This includes knowing when and how to report a possible violation of laws or regulations.

Ultimately, training and awareness programs are about fostering an informed workforce that is capable of navigating the complex legal landscape in which the organization operates. By investing in these programs, legal counsel helps to minimize the risk of non-compliance and protects the organization from the associated legal and financial repercussions.

Monitoring and Reporting Compliance

Monitoring and reporting compliance is a fundamental aspect of an organization’s legal and regulatory framework. This role typically falls under the purview of the legal counsel, who ensures that the company operates within the legal guidelines set forth by various authorities. The significance of this function cannot be overstated, as it directly impacts the reputation, financial health, and operational capabilities of the business.

Legal counsel plays a vital role in establishing effective monitoring systems that continuously check for adherence to relevant laws and internal policies. This ongoing process helps in identifying potential compliance issues before they escalate into serious legal problems. The monitoring process could involve regular audits, reviews of operational procedures, or even the use of sophisticated technology to keep an eye on transactions and business activities that are regulated by law.

Furthermore, reporting compliance is equally important. Legal counsel is responsible for compiling compliance reports that are often required by regulatory bodies to demonstrate the company’s commitment to lawful conduct. These reports may include documentation of compliance checks, summaries of audit findings, updates on corrective actions taken, and any incidents of non-compliance. Transparency in reporting not only establishes credibility with regulators but can also foster a culture of integrity within the organization.

Legal counsel must ensure that the reporting process is accurate, timely, and in accordance with the requirements of the regulatory agencies. Failure to properly monitor and report can lead to legal sanctions, fines, and a damaged reputation. Additionally, in the event of non-compliance, legal counsel offers guidance on the necessary steps to rectify the situation and prevent future occurrences.

In conclusion, monitoring and reporting compliance are critical tasks that safeguard the company against legal risks and penalties. By effectively fulfilling their role in this area, legal counsel supports the organization’s long-term success and stability by fostering adherence to the highest standards of legal and ethical conduct.
